My Business

I have been operating a taxi business for the last two years along Nakuru - Salgaa route, my business has effective demand because of the high number of people travelling to salgaa and from salgaa to Nakuru town and the limited number of vehicles in the route. My customers prefer my services in favor of my competitors due the fair charges I charge, honesty and trustworthy services that I offer to my customers. Also I have been able to maintain a good number of customers who commute on daily basis along the route. Customers also prefer my curb because I keep time, level of cleanliness and the good condition of my vehicle. I have been able to purchase a plot of land in Ngata (8 kilometers form Nakuru town) and fund My part time studies from my taxi revenue. I would like to expand my Taxi business by acquiring another Taxi Curb due to meet my customers demand. Loan Proposal

i invested my first loan wisely, i repaired my car bought new tyres and made my customers happy with my services. my returns doubled over the Christmas season and in the month of January. i will use my second loan as an additional capital to buy a second hand car (imported from Dubai). the car will operate in Nakuru town. transport business is booming in Nakuru town since the devolution took place. there so many activities taking place and my customers have increased in a high rate.
